数据库 · 15 10 月, 2024

MySQL 錯誤編號:MY-011371;符號:ER_KEYRING_FAILED_TO_LOAD_KEYRING_CONTENT;SQLSTATE:HY000 報錯 故障修復 遠程處理

MySQL 錯誤編號:MY-011371;符號:ER_KEYRING_FAILED_TO_LOAD_KEYRING_CONTENT;SQLSTATE:HY000 報錯 故障修復 遠程處理

在使用 MySQL 數據庫時,開發者和系統管理員可能會遇到各種錯誤,其中之一便是錯誤編號 MY-011371。這個錯誤的符號為 ER_KEYRING_FAILED_TO_LOAD_KEYRING_CONTENT,並且其 SQLSTATE 為 HY000。這篇文章將深入探討這個錯誤的原因、影響以及如何進行故障修復。

錯誤原因分析

MY-011371 錯誤通常與 MySQL 的 Keyring 插件有關。Keyring 插件用於安全地存儲和管理加密密鑰,這對於保護敏感數據至關重要。當 MySQL 嘗試加載 Keyring 的內容時,如果出現問題,就會導致這個錯誤。

  • Keyring 插件未正確安裝:如果 Keyring 插件未正確安裝或配置,MySQL 將無法加載所需的密鑰。
  • 文件權限問題:Keyring 文件的權限設置不當,可能會導致 MySQL 無法訪問這些文件。
  • 配置文件錯誤:MySQL 的配置文件(如 my.cnf)中可能存在錯誤的設置,導致 Keyring 無法正常運行。

影響範圍

當 MY-011371 錯誤發生時,可能會影響到數據庫的正常運行。具體影響包括:

  • 無法進行加密操作:如果 Keyring 無法加載,則無法進行數據的加密和解密,這可能會導致數據安全性降低。
  • 應用程序故障:依賴於 Keyring 的應用程序可能會出現故障,影響用戶體驗。
  • 數據庫性能下降:在嘗試加載 Keyring 時,可能會導致數據庫性能下降,影響整體系統的響應速度。

故障修復步驟

為了解決 MY-011371 錯誤,可以按照以下步驟進行故障排除和修復:

1. 檢查 Keyring 插件安裝

首先,確保 Keyring 插件已正確安裝。可以使用以下 SQL 命令檢查插件狀態:

SHOW PLUGINS;

如果 Keyring 插件未列出,則需要安裝它。

2. 檢查文件權限

確保 MySQL 用戶對 Keyring 文件擁有適當的讀取和寫入權限。可以使用以下命令檢查文件權限:

ls -l /path/to/keyring/file

如果權限不正確,可以使用 chmod 命令進行修改。

3. 檢查配置文件

檢查 MySQL 的配置文件(my.cnf)中有關 Keyring 的設置。確保所有路徑和參數均正確無誤。可以使用以下命令查看配置文件:

cat /etc/my.cnf

4. 重啟 MySQL 服務

在進行上述修改後,重啟 MySQL 服務以應用更改:

sudo systemctl restart mysql

結論

MY-011371 錯誤可能會對 MySQL 數據庫的運行造成影響,但通過檢查插件安裝、文件權限和配置文件,可以有效地進行故障修復。保持數據庫的安全性和穩定性是每位系統管理員的重要任務。

如需進一步了解有關 香港 VPS 和其他服務的信息,請訪問我們的網站。